Bo Stief (bass / DK), Bobo Moreno (vocal / DK), Ole Kock Hansen (piano / DK)

One of the most significant legends of Montmartre’s first era (1959-1976) is the great bassist Bo Stief. In fact he is, statistically speaking, still the musician who has played the highest number of performances here. Tonight he guests us once again, this time with his stepson, the incredible Bobo Moreno, who has built a name for himself as one of Denmark’s most admired and respected vocalists and who besides the family tie also shares a close life long musical relationship with his stepfather. Together they are joined by another Montmar- tre veteran, the amazing pianist Ole Kock Hansen. The trio recently released a new album entitled “50 Ways” which contains a collection of their favorite songs, which we will hear them perform live at Montmartre tonight. Not to be missed!

Niels Lan Doky (piano / DK), Chris Minh Doky (bass / DK), Alex Riel (drums / DK)

In the mid-nineties, pianist Niels Lan Doky and his brother bassist Chris Minh Doky released two albums as the “Doky Brothers” on the legendary Blue Note label. Both albums sold Gold and are among the most successful jazz albums to ever come out of Denmark. The Doky Brothers disbanded in 1998 and both brothers went on to create extremely impres- sive, prolific and enduring individual solo careers. The brothers reunited briefly for the first time in 10 years, in the summer of 2008, at a sold out show in Tivoli’s Glassalen, where they were both given the Ben Webster Award. This Christmas, the brothers finally reunite once again, for their first public performance since their 2008 Tivoli show. They are joined by their long time friend and legendary Montmartre drummer, the great Alex Riel. Malene Mortensen (vocal / DK), Carl Winther (piano / DK), Jesper Lundgaard (bass / DK)

Young Malene Mortensen is undoubtedly one of the most talented and exciting voca- lists to emerge out of Denmark in recent decades. Her 2004 debut album “Paradise” featured Niels-Henning Ørsted Pedersen, Alex Riel and Niels Lan Doky and sparked cri- tical acclaim and placed her on the jazz map. She has since released other successful albums (“Date With A Dream”, “Malene”, ie.) and has toured in many countries, espe- cially in France where she has topped the charts of best selling jazz artists. Joining her for this gig at Montmartre is her younger half brother Carl Winther, the incredibly gif- ted young pianist whom we became acquainted with when he accompanied the Ame- rican saxophone star for 6 sold out nights here at the Montmartre this past Summer. To round up this trio, Malene and Carl are joined by one of Denmark’s great veteran bass virtuosos, the ultra-prolific and absolutely amazing Jesper Lundgaard.

For the last many years of his life, the legendary American saxophonist, composer and arranger Ernie Wilkins (1919-1999) made Denmark his home where he formed his “Almost Big Band”. It still lives on today as one of the most significant breeding grounds for new jazz talents in Denmark and they are performing as well as ever. Considered one of the 20th century’s greatest jazz arran- gers he also arranged music for two of the most significant vocal icons in jazz, Sarah Vaughn and Dinah Washington.
